1. Why Manure Drying Matters

Drying poultry manure is essential for several reasons:

  1. Prevention of Pathogen Growth

    Pathogens thrive in moist environments. Drying manure significantly reduces moisture, limiting pathogen survival and reproduction.

  2. Enhanced Biosecurity

    Biosecurity protocols are more effective when manure is dry. It prevents the spread of diseases among poultry.

  3. Improvement in Manure Handling

    Dry manure is easier to handle and store, reducing labor costs and improving farm efficiency.

3. Enhancing Nutritional Value

Another benefit of manure drying is improved nutrient composition:

  1. Loss of Nutrients in Wet Manure

    Wet manure loses essential nutrients due to leaching. Drying preserves these nutrients for future use as fertilizer.

  2. Quality of Dried Manure

    Dried manure often has higher nitrogen and phosphorus levels, making it a better fertilizer choice.

4. Controlling Odor and Pests

Manure drying aids in managing odor and pests:

  1. Reduced Odor Emissions

    Drying manure decreases the foul smell associated with wet waste. Lower odor rates mean fewer complaints from neighbors.

  2. Pest Deterrence

    Moist manure attracts rodents and flies. Dried manure prevents infestations, keeping the farm healthier.
